About Muhammad Shaalan Beg

Muhammad Shaalan Beg is a scholar working on Oncology, Cancer Research and Toxicology, having authored 154 papers that have together received 2.7k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Pancreatic and Hepatic Oncology Research (41 papers), Cancer Genomics and Diagnostics (33 papers) and Colorectal Cancer Treatments and Studies (13 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Hepatology (428 citations), Oncology (1.2k citations) and Toxicology (148 citations). Muhammad Shaalan Beg has collaborated with scholars based in United States, United Kingdom and South Korea. Frequent co-authors include Amit G. Singal, Adam C. Yopp, Jorge A. Marrero, Purva Gopal, Andrea Wang‐Gillam, Davendra Sohal, Andrew M. Lowy, Akbar K. Waljee, Katherine A. Guthrie and Howard S. Höchster. Their work appears in journals such as Journal of Biological Chemistry, Nature Communications and Journal of Clinical Oncology.
